Provides Quality Welding Precision in Chennai

The hand-held fiber laser welding machine has the technology that mainly uses a laser beam as the energy source to create the welding to achieve the required output. It is a new method with good operation performance, small deformation and no heat-affected zone which makes it widely used for various welding on metals. The optimal handheld gun provides flexibility when processing complex parts, designed for low maintenance, gives an attractive joint, quick operating rate and as well as no consumables.

Functions & Features of Fiber Laser Welding Machine

The swinging laser welder gun solves the diverse operating challenges with 360° welding modes, easy to reach places on the material and diversified welding nozzles that fulfill all kinds of requirements.

A fiber laser welding machine makes the operation of complex seams or irregular shapes so easy, welding a wide variety of geometric shapes and no follow-up secondary procedures like polishing or buffing required.

The custom fiber cable length of about 10 meters adapts for wide working scenarios, overcoming the limitation of fixed location and can freely move the gun. It allows to weld of large objects, adjustable mode, produces tight seam with top visual quality, delivers multiple angle & shape output in large quantities with high consistency, optimizes the process and minimizes the defects.

There will be no contortion or mark on the work surface, highly secure, smooth appearance and much time faster than conventional welding. It overcomes the limitation of working within the limits, useful for long-distance welding of workpiece and easy to operate as well no more training is required.

Components of the Fiber Laser Machine​

Laser Source
The fiber laser source generates good laser beam quality with fast welding speed, brings high efficiency to the operation, long-term use saves processing costs and delivers the perfect solution output.

Cooling System
The water cooling system works as an efficient chiller, removes the accumulated heat, has alarm indication to inform overheating and responsible for high impact strength of the welded joint.

Welding Head
The lightweight swinging welding head is flexible to use and has a swing width of up to 5mm & frequency of up to 300 HZ. It works with a uniform spot point, suitable for deep laser welding and spread to the interior.

Control Panel
In a fiber laser welding machine, the control panel provides the setting to start & stop the machine, can set the welding parameter that is perfect to deliver accurate products.
